dll под Explorer !!!!!!!!!

Программирование на Visual Basic, главный форум. Обсуждение тем программирования на VB 1—6.
Даже если вы плохо разбираетесь в VB и программировании вообще — тут вам помогут. В разумных пределах, конечно.
Правила форума
Темы, в которых будет сначала написано «что нужно сделать», а затем просьба «помогите», будут закрыты.
Читайте требования к создаваемым темам.
_anonim_
Начинающий
Начинающий
 
Сообщения: 10
Зарегистрирован: 26.12.2004 (Вс) 13:16

dll под Explorer !!!!!!!!!

Сообщение _anonim_ » 26.12.2004 (Вс) 13:26

Можна загружать под explorer свою длл.
Сделал определ. действия в реестре чтоб грузилась моя длл.
Потом мне 1 чел дал свою длл написаною на Делфи, поставил все Explorer загрузил длл на ура. длл-ка сделала определенные действия.!
Тепер хотел сделать свою длл что грузил Експлорер.!
Запустил ВБ->ActiveX document dll потом подставил и ета длл не грузится под експлорер. не делает определеные действия.!
Как правильно сделать длл чтоб Виндовс ее грузил???

GSerg
Шаман
Шаман
 
Сообщения: 14286
Зарегистрирован: 14.12.2002 (Сб) 5:25
Откуда: Магадан

Сообщение GSerg » 26.12.2004 (Вс) 15:09

Определённые действия... хм... ага... гы...
Как только вы переберёте все варианты решения и не найдёте нужного, тут же обнаружится решение, простое и очевидное для всех, кроме вас

_anonim_
Начинающий
Начинающий
 
Сообщения: 10
Зарегистрирован: 26.12.2004 (Вс) 13:16

Сообщение _anonim_ » 26.12.2004 (Вс) 17:39

Кто может мне помочь??? без гы.

GSerg
Шаман
Шаман
 
Сообщения: 14286
Зарегистрирован: 14.12.2002 (Сб) 5:25
Откуда: Магадан

Сообщение GSerg » 26.12.2004 (Вс) 17:58

Курс лечения
Без гы.

Хотя Гы - это слово, без которого в нашем деле никуда...
Как только вы переберёте все варианты решения и не найдёте нужного, тут же обнаружится решение, простое и очевидное для всех, кроме вас

_anonim_
Начинающий
Начинающий
 
Сообщения: 10
Зарегистрирован: 26.12.2004 (Вс) 13:16

Сообщение _anonim_ » 26.12.2004 (Вс) 20:13

Что то мне курс лечение гы не помог. Можете мне просто сказать как сделать длл что работала под експлорер

ANDLL
Великий гастроном
Великий гастроном
Аватара пользователя
 
Сообщения: 3450
Зарегистрирован: 29.06.2003 (Вс) 18:55

Сообщение ANDLL » 26.12.2004 (Вс) 21:02

Я вот не понял, когда должны выполнятся эти "орпеделенные действия"? Если при загрузке explorer'а - для этого существует папка автозагрузка.
Гастрономия - наука о пище, о ее приготовлении, употреблении, переварении и испражнении.
Блог

GM
programador
programador
 
Сообщения: 1427
Зарегистрирован: 24.06.2003 (Вт) 15:56
Откуда: 194.67.52.100

Сообщение GM » 27.12.2004 (Пн) 2:16

Если не ошибаюсь та ДЛЛ на Делфи была Native Dll, а не ActiveX.
الفيجوال بيسك الرابح

ANDLL
Великий гастроном
Великий гастроном
Аватара пользователя
 
Сообщения: 3450
Зарегистрирован: 29.06.2003 (Вс) 18:55

Сообщение ANDLL » 27.12.2004 (Пн) 7:32

Ну не обязательно. Существует целый ряд ShellExtensions(http://www.mvps.org/emorcillo/vb6/shell/shlext.msi). Так что тебе надо?
Гастрономия - наука о пище, о ее приготовлении, употреблении, переварении и испражнении.
Блог

GSerg
Шаман
Шаман
 
Сообщения: 14286
Зарегистрирован: 14.12.2002 (Сб) 5:25
Откуда: Магадан

Сообщение GSerg » 27.12.2004 (Пн) 10:17

Автозагружаемый троян, идущий дочерним процессом, видать...
Как только вы переберёте все варианты решения и не найдёте нужного, тут же обнаружится решение, простое и очевидное для всех, кроме вас

_anonim_
Начинающий
Начинающий
 
Сообщения: 10
Зарегистрирован: 26.12.2004 (Вс) 13:16

Сообщение _anonim_ » 27.12.2004 (Пн) 23:48

2 GSerg
гы...
То как на ВБ написать такую ДЛЛ???

ANDLL
Великий гастроном
Великий гастроном
Аватара пользователя
 
Сообщения: 3450
Зарегистрирован: 29.06.2003 (Вс) 18:55

Сообщение ANDLL » 28.12.2004 (Вт) 7:23

Было бы неплохо отвечать на вопросы, которые тебе задают... Если, конечно, интересно...
Гастрономия - наука о пище, о ее приготовлении, употреблении, переварении и испражнении.
Блог

_anonim_
Начинающий
Начинающий
 
Сообщения: 10
Зарегистрирован: 26.12.2004 (Вс) 13:16

Сообщение _anonim_ » 28.12.2004 (Вт) 15:49

Ответил GSerg!!!!! то что мне нужно!!!!

_anonim_
Начинающий
Начинающий
 
Сообщения: 10
Зарегистрирован: 26.12.2004 (Вс) 13:16

Сообщение _anonim_ » 28.12.2004 (Вт) 16:30

2 ANDLL
Ну например нужно чтоб длл запустила файл C:\file.exe

ANDLL
Великий гастроном
Великий гастроном
Аватара пользователя
 
Сообщения: 3450
Зарегистрирован: 29.06.2003 (Вс) 18:55

Сообщение ANDLL » 28.12.2004 (Вт) 18:08

Код: Выделить всё
Shell "C:\file.exe"

:roll:
Гастрономия - наука о пище, о ее приготовлении, употреблении, переварении и испражнении.
Блог

_anonim_
Начинающий
Начинающий
 
Сообщения: 10
Зарегистрирован: 26.12.2004 (Вс) 13:16

Сообщение _anonim_ » 28.12.2004 (Вт) 18:34

2 ANDLL
Ето понятно, но как сделать ДЛЛ! такую!!!
Можеш сделать ДЛЛ и послать мне с исходниками чтоб запскалось "C:\file.exe" !!!!! Но чтоб такая ДЛЛ работала под Експлорер!!!!

ANDLL
Великий гастроном
Великий гастроном
Аватара пользователя
 
Сообщения: 3450
Зарегистрирован: 29.06.2003 (Вс) 18:55

Сообщение ANDLL » 28.12.2004 (Вт) 19:32

Так. Давай говорить по русски.
Опиши ПОДРОБНО какой эффект ты хочешь наблюдать. Т.е. пользователь включает компьютер, и ... (дальнейшие действия пользователя и результаты, которые он увидит вписать в место пропусков)
Гастрономия - наука о пище, о ее приготовлении, употреблении, переварении и испражнении.
Блог

KDima
Постоялец
Постоялец
Аватара пользователя
 
Сообщения: 759
Зарегистрирован: 14.07.2004 (Ср) 23:14
Откуда: СПб

Сообщение KDima » 28.12.2004 (Вт) 22:22

Возможно _anonim_ дмал об Internet Explorer'e
Т.к. dll под explorer.exe - новое направление...
Если длл для ИЕ то её нужно регать в реестре:
1. Как BHO.
:arrow: H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\Browser Helper Objects\ пустая папка с именем CLSID обьекта, а в ключе HKEY_LOCAL_MACHINE\SOFTWARE\ создаех такую же, но уже с описанием DLL и названием BHO.
Короче тебе на http://www.xakep.ru :)
2. Как кнопку.
:arrow: http://vbstreets.ru/VB/Articles/66050.aspx
Хороший прогер не тот, кто всё знает, хороший прогер знает, где найти знание.

Последний раз редактировалось: Administrator (15.07.2004 (Вт) 00:01), всего редактировалось 999 раз(а)

ANDLL
Великий гастроном
Великий гастроном
Аватара пользователя
 
Сообщения: 3450
Зарегистрирован: 29.06.2003 (Вс) 18:55

Сообщение ANDLL » 29.12.2004 (Ср) 12:55

KDima писал(а):Возможно _anonim_ дмал об Internet Explorer'e
Т.к. dll под explorer.exe - новое направление...
Если длл для ИЕ то её нужно регать в реестре:
1. Как BHO.
:arrow: H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\Browser Helper Objects\ пустая папка с именем CLSID обьекта, а в ключе HKEY_LOCAL_MACHINE\SOFTWARE\ создаех такую же, но уже с описанием DLL и названием BHO.
Короче тебе на http://www.xakep.ru :)
2. Как кнопку.
:arrow: http://vbstreets.ru/VB/Articles/66050.aspx
Нет. Расширения для explorer'а(проводника) отнядь не редкость.

Все-же жду ответа от автора топика.
Гастрономия - наука о пище, о ее приготовлении, употреблении, переварении и испражнении.
Блог

GSerg
Шаман
Шаман
 
Сообщения: 14286
Зарегистрирован: 14.12.2002 (Сб) 5:25
Откуда: Магадан

Сообщение GSerg » 29.12.2004 (Ср) 13:04

Автор топика уже ответил.
Он хочет использовать dll injection для создания автозапускаемого и незасекаемого из списка процессов трояна.
Как только вы переберёте все варианты решения и не найдёте нужного, тут же обнаружится решение, простое и очевидное для всех, кроме вас

KDima
Постоялец
Постоялец
Аватара пользователя
 
Сообщения: 759
Зарегистрирован: 14.07.2004 (Ср) 23:14
Откуда: СПб

Сообщение KDima » 29.12.2004 (Ср) 14:06

Аааа! :roll:
Хороший прогер не тот, кто всё знает, хороший прогер знает, где найти знание.

Последний раз редактировалось: Administrator (15.07.2004 (Вт) 00:01), всего редактировалось 999 раз(а)

Ennor
Конструктивный критик
Конструктивный критик
 
Сообщения: 2504
Зарегистрирован: 18.12.2001 (Вт) 3:58
Откуда: Калуга -> Москва

Сообщение Ennor » 29.12.2004 (Ср) 14:12

Хм. А ему объяснили, что RayShade хранит все айпишники подобных... энтузиастов компьютерного дела? Странные люди пошли, чесслово...

_anonim_
Начинающий
Начинающий
 
Сообщения: 10
Зарегистрирован: 26.12.2004 (Вс) 13:16

Сообщение _anonim_ » 29.12.2004 (Ср) 14:13

То кто мне подскажит как сделать ДЛЛ-ку такую.!!! Я все сделал тока надо ДЛЛ!!!!
GSerg правильно сказал что мне нужно.!!!
Скажите как создать такую длл и все!!! Пожалуйста!

_anonim_
Начинающий
Начинающий
 
Сообщения: 10
Зарегистрирован: 26.12.2004 (Вс) 13:16

Сообщение _anonim_ » 29.12.2004 (Ср) 14:17

2 Ennor Я не хакер.! И не делаю ничего плохого! ДЛЛ для ознакомление!!!! Можна и делать программы на длл а не трояны..!!!
Скажите как сделать ДЛЛ чтоб запускалось C:/file.exe&&&&&

KDima
Постоялец
Постоялец
Аватара пользователя
 
Сообщения: 759
Зарегистрирован: 14.07.2004 (Ср) 23:14
Откуда: СПб

Сообщение KDima » 29.12.2004 (Ср) 14:18

Тише тише...
Вам обязательно помогут :)
Хороший прогер не тот, кто всё знает, хороший прогер знает, где найти знание.

Последний раз редактировалось: Administrator (15.07.2004 (Вт) 00:01), всего редактировалось 999 раз(а)

GSerg
Шаман
Шаман
 
Сообщения: 14286
Зарегистрирован: 14.12.2002 (Сб) 5:25
Откуда: Магадан

Сообщение GSerg » 29.12.2004 (Ср) 14:23

_anonim_, друг мой...

Видишь ли, невредоносная прога совершенно не должна обладать одновременно автозагружаемостью и незасекаемостью. Это первое.
Второе - я уже давал ссылку на Курс лечения. Там подробно написано и как сделать dll, и почему она не будет работать. Sapienti, однако, sat.
Как только вы переберёте все варианты решения и не найдёте нужного, тут же обнаружится решение, простое и очевидное для всех, кроме вас

_anonim_
Начинающий
Начинающий
 
Сообщения: 10
Зарегистрирован: 26.12.2004 (Вс) 13:16

Сообщение _anonim_ » 30.12.2004 (Чт) 23:47

Там где Курс лечение нету про ДЛЛ. Может кто-то создать ДЛЛ с исходниками и выложить ее здесь.!

xolod
Гуру
Гуру
 
Сообщения: 1162
Зарегистрирован: 15.01.2004 (Чт) 0:42
Откуда: Moscow

Сообщение xolod » 31.12.2004 (Пт) 0:05

Создавать подобное никто вам не будет, г-н _anonim_.. И вообщн, с вашими кул-хацкерскими замашками надо было ASM и C учить а не вопросы по VB задавать.
С наступающим :lol:

Constant ERROR_SUCCESS deprecated. I'm so happy.
Программирование и дизайн – http://www.macrointellect.ru

xenomorph
Постоялец
Постоялец
Аватара пользователя
 
Сообщения: 508
Зарегистрирован: 18.04.2004 (Вс) 11:41
Откуда: это не важно - на сегодня у меня есть алиби ...

Сообщение xenomorph » 31.12.2004 (Пт) 0:11

.386
.model flat, stdcall
option casemap :none ; case sensitive

include \MASM32\INCLUDE\windows.inc
include \MASM32\INCLUDE\kernel32.inc
include \MASM32\INCLUDE\shell32.inc
include \MASM32\INCLUDE\masm32.inc

includelib \MASM32\LIB\kernel32.lib
includelib \MASM32\LIB\shell32.lib
includelib \MASM32\LIB\masm32.lib


include \masm32\include\user32.inc
includelib \masm32\lib\user32.lib

.data

PayLoad db "cmd.exe",0 ;128 dup (0)

.code

; ##########################################################################

LibMain proc hInstDLL:DWORD, reason:DWORD, unused:DWORD



.if reason == DLL_PROCESS_ATTACH

;invoke WinExec, Addr PayLoad, 0 ; ?? Я идиот! Убейте меня, кто-нибудь!? 8)
invoke WinExec, Addr PayLoad, 1 ; Я идиот! Убейте меня, кто-нибудь!?

.elseif reason == DLL_PROCESS_DETACH

.elseif reason == DLL_THREAD_ATTACH

.elseif reason == DLL_THREAD_DETACH

.endif

ret

LibMain Endp

End LibMain
'======== Покусано ================
Одна проблема 8)
Zona09 тебя что забанили рпять 8))) ????
Да это всё пахай,
Если мозги в нужном месте приложить ...
'======== Покусано ================
... Dpkjvfnm dc`xnj itdtkbnmcz, f tckb yt itdtkbnmcz hfcitdtkbnm b dpkjvfnm !!! ...


Вернуться в Visual Basic 1–6

Кто сейчас на конференции

Сейчас этот форум просматривают: Yandex-бот и гости: 11

    TopList